Is there ANY WAY on ESP to see at a glance how much sales were in a month?

I know there is one column (Premium Access and RF - whatever these might be in the real world!) with just 2 numbers to add together to find the total - but surely somewhere there is a 'grand total' (for want of a better phrase) for the month?

Or not....

In the Royalties tab click on the Summary link, middle of the left hand three links. Your default month start date should currently be July 1st 2019 and the total earned in July is given as 'Payment Amount'.

Thanks but just for info - the glitch with this is that when you don't reach payment (!) it shows zero as it is just a record of monies being paid by them to us and not sales.
